Armenian foreign minister Edward Nalbandian was received by Japan's heir Naruhito
27 November 2009

On November 26, Armenian Foreign Minister Edward Nalbandian who was in Tokyo for an official visit was received by Japan's Crown Prince Naruhito.

Minister Nalbandian asked the Crown Prince to convey the greetings of Armenian President Serge Sargsyan to Emperor Akihito and stressed Armenia's desire to strengthen and develop relations with friendly Japan.

Edward Nalbandian presented to Crown Prince Naruhito Armenia's approaches to number of regional and international issues, as well as the goals of his visit to Tokyo, and results of the his meetings and achieved agreements to develop and deepen cooperation between Armenia and Japan in different areas.

In the second part of the day Edward Nalbandian had a broad speech about Armenian foreign policy in Japan's institute of international relations. Armenian Foreign Minister's speech was attended by ambassadors and diplomats accredited in Tokyo, high-ranked MFA officials, experts, scientists, representatives of international and Japanese influential Media.

In his speech and answers to the questions Minister Nalbandian presented Armenian-Japanese relations and initiatives of Armenia aimed at their development, the efforts of consolidation of peace and stability in the Caucasus region.

Answering to the question on war mongering by Azerbaijani side, Edward Nalbandian stated. "Maybe, these statements are made with an expectation to exercise pressure. Apparently, this cannot impress either Armenia or Karabakh. These attempts create an obviously negative impression about Azerbaijan among the international community."

Before speech, Minister Nalbandian met Ambassador Yosiji Nogimi, Director of the Institute and discussed the possibilities of cooperation  Armenia's MFA Diplomatic School and Japan's Institute of International Relations.

The same day Edward Nalbandian gave large interviews to Japan's leading NHK TV and Nikkei newspaper.

Edward Nalbandian visited also to the headquarters of Shimizu corporation, where he had a meeting with the leadership of the corporation.

During the meeting programs realizing by the corporation in Armenia and the possibilities of their expansion were discussed. The representatives of the company marked with pleasure that as the result of effective cooperation with the government of Armenia, latest ecological technologies are implementing in Armenia.

On November 26, at the evening, minister Nalbandian met with the members of Japan-Armenia friendship association headed by Ambassador Suima Edamura (First ambassador of Japan in Armenia).

At the meeting several questions of Armenian-Japanese relations have discussed. The members of association expressed their gratitude for the intention of Armenian Government to set up a diplomatic representation in Tokyo and expressed willingness render their support to the embassy.

On November 27, Minister Nalbandian concluded visit to Japan and returned to Yerevan.
